Man Killed In Tractor-Trailer Crash

Truck Hits Underpass Concrete

POSTED: 12:38 pm EDT October 6, 2008

A man was killed early Monday morning when the tractor-trailer he was driving went off the road and struck a bridge support in Clay County, police said.

Ronald W. Frazier, 48, of Nokomis, Ill., died in the crash, which happened just after 6 a.m. in the east bound lanes of Interstate 70 at mile marker 29.

Indiana State Police said the truck, which was carrying a box trailer, went off the right side of I-70, into a grass ditch, concrete culvert and earth embankment before striking a concrete underpass support at the Clay and Putnam County line.

Frazier, who was wearing a seat belt, was pronounced dead at the scene.

The truck was hauling glass that spilled onto the ditch and road. Crews spent several hours cleaning the glass and diesel that spilled in the crash.

An engineering technician from the Indiana Department of Transportation surveyed the bridge support and found no initial indication of structural damage.

Eastbound lanes of I-70 were closed for several hours as investigators tried to determine what caused the crash and crews cleaned up the scene.
